Showcasing Your Work Experience

The work experience section is the core of your resume as a legal project manager, where you'll present most of your content. Good resume templates are designed to highlight this important section effectively.

Organize this part in reverse-chronological order, detailing your past positions. Use bullet points to clearly outline your achievements and specific contributions within each role.

To help you build a compelling work history, we’ll provide examples that demonstrate both effective and ineffective approaches for legal project managers.

Weak work experience

Legal Project Manager

Smith & Associates Law Firm – Los Angeles, CA

  • Managed legal projects.
  • Coordinated with attorneys and clients.
  • Organized documents and schedules.
  • Ensured deadlines were met.
Why this work experience section misses the mark:
  • Lacks specific achievements or outcomes from managing projects
  • Bullet points are vague and do not highlight any relevant skills
  • Does not include details about the scope or impact of the projects managed
Strong work experience

Legal Project Manager

Smith & Associates Law Firm – Los Angeles, CA

March 2020 - Present

  • Lead cross-functional teams to deliver complex legal projects on time and within budget, achieving a 30% reduction in project turnaround time.
  • Develop and implement streamlined workflows that improve communication among stakeholders, improving client satisfaction ratings by 40%.
  • Coordinate with external vendors and legal professionals to ensure compliance with regulatory requirements, resulting in zero compliance issues over three years.
Why this work experience section works:
  • Starts each bullet point with dynamic action verbs that clearly outline the applicant’s contributions
  • Incorporates quantifiable outcomes to highlight significant achievements and improvements
  • Demonstrates relevant skills by connecting accomplishments to key responsibilities in legal project management

Top Skills to Include on Your Resume

A skills section is important for any legal project manager’s resume. It allows you to showcase your qualifications and helps potential employers quickly identify if you have the necessary expertise for the role.

In this field, highlight both technical skills and soft skills. For instance, include skill in case management software like Clio or tools such as Microsoft Project to show your ability to manage projects effectively while also demonstrating strong communication and organization capabilities.

Hard skills are specific abilities like project planning, legal research, and risk management that ensure effective execution of legal projects.

Soft skills include communication, negotiation, and problem-solving abilities, which are important for fostering collaboration among team members and clients to achieve successful project outcomes.

Resume Format Examples

Selecting the right resume format is important for a legal project manager to effectively showcase their organizational skills, leadership experience, and career advancement.

Entry-Level 0 - 2 years

Functional

Focuses on skills rather than previous jobs

Functional

Best for:

Recent graduates and career changers with up to two years of experience

Mid-Career 3 - 7 years

Combination

Balances skills and work history equally

Combination

Best for:

Mid-career professionals focused on pursuing new opportunities

Experienced 8+ years

Chronological

Emphasizes work history in reverse order

Chronological

Best for:

Seasoned leaders adept in complex legal project management
